As until I upgraded to Windows XP Professional, when I
clicked to turn off the computer, it shut off
automatically(windows 98) Now, I have to use the rocker
switch at the back of my cabinet. Is there a fix for this?

START - SETTINGS - CONTROL PANEL - Power options - APM tab - check the box
to enable APM
